Pizza Romana Recipe

Italian · Main course · 45 min total

A classic thin-crust Roman-style pizza with a crispy base and simple toppings of tomato sauce, mozzarella, anchovies, and capers.

Instructions

  1. In a large bowl, combine flour, yeast, and salt. Add warm water and olive oil; mix until a dough forms. Knead on a floured surface for 8-10 minutes until smooth and elastic. Place in an oiled bowl, cover, and let rise for 1 hour until doubled.
  2. Preheat oven to 500°F (260°C) with a pizza stone or inverted baking sheet inside.
  3. Punch down dough and divide into two balls. On a floured surface, roll each ball into a 12-inch circle, about 1/8-inch thick.
  4. In a small bowl, mix tomato passata, minced garlic, and oregano. Spread half the sauce over each pizza base, leaving a 1/2-inch border.
  5. Top with mozzarella slices, anchovy fillets, and capers.
  6. Transfer pizzas to the hot stone or baking sheet. Bake for 10-12 minutes until crust is golden and cheese is bubbly.
  7. Garnish with fresh basil leaves. Slice and serve immediately.
